Arcade game manufacturers employ a multi-faceted approach to test and refine addictive gameplay mechanics, combining psychological principles with rigorous technical testing. The process begins during pre-production with fundamental design choices—developers implement variable ratio reward schedules where players receive unpredictable rewards, mimicking slot machine mechanics that trigger dopamine release. Playtesting forms the core of this evaluation, where manufacturers observe both casual and experienced players interacting with prototypes. They monitor metrics like session duration, repeat play frequency, and frustration points through sophisticated analytics systems.
Manufacturers frequently utilize A/B testing to compare different mechanic implementations, presenting alternate versions to separate player groups and measuring which maintains engagement longer. Eye-tracking technology and biometric feedback help identify which visual elements and audio cues most effectively capture attention. The balancing of difficulty curves is particularly crucial—testers meticulously adjust challenge levels to stay within what psychologists call the "flow channel," where tasks remain challenging enough to prevent boredom but not so difficult they cause abandonment.
Post-launch, telemetry data provides continuous feedback, showing how players actually interact with games in the wild. Manufacturers track progression rates, in-game purchase patterns, and social sharing behaviors. This data informs subsequent updates where mechanics are refined to maintain long-term engagement. Ethical considerations have become increasingly important, with many manufacturers now implementing "play duration" warnings and designing natural break points to encourage healthy gaming habits while still maintaining compelling gameplay experiences that keep players returning.
